New ALE trailers shift 231-tonne transformer

Trailers
ALE has announced that its widening trailers have been used to move a 231-tonne transformer from Stafford to Ellemere Port.

The transformer was transported using 12 axle lines of the new widening trailers, narrowed in, with an AL34 girder frame. The trailers were launched in May this year and can be narrowed in or widened to 4.3m while loaded.

The heavyweight cargo was moved in three stages over three days, from Stafford to Congleton, then to Kelsall and, finally, to Ellesmere Port for onward shipment.

Tom Irvine, senior project manager, says that narrowing the trailers and using them under a girder frame showcased their flexibility for different transport applications.
